Renal involvement in Fabry's disease.

Fabry's disease is a sphingolipid storage disorder which is caused by mutations within the gene responsible for the expression of the lysosomal hydrolase, oc-galactosidase A ( 1). The enzyme defect results in the progressive deposition of uncleaved glycosphingolipids within lysosomes of endothelial, perithelial and smooth muscle cells. Renal involvement in Gaucher's disease.

A patient with chronic Gaucher's disease is described who developed glomerulopathy 24 years after splenectomy terminating in renal failure. The pathological changes of this very rare complication of Gaucher's disease are described. The few similar cases reported in the literature are reviewed and the possible pathogenetic pathways discussed.

Gauchers disease presenting with portal hypertension.

Gauchers disease is a rare lysosomal storage disorder characterized by abnormal accumulation of lipid-laden macrophages in different organs. Though hepatosplenomegaly is commonly found, symptomatic presentation with portal hypertension is rare. We report a child with liver cirrhosis and bleeding esophageal varices who was diagnosed with Gaucher's disease.
